Negatives: The reason to
not use CHASSIS ground
is that the conductivity is
poor. This shall result in
worsened performance.
Output voltage shall climb
at a slower rate. Charging
rate shall be slower.
Please use direct cable for
best performance.
Please be advised that the solar
charger and the BB charger do
not work at the same time. When
your engine is running, the BB
aspect of the BBS charges.
When the engine / ignition is off,
the solar charger works. They do
not work simultaneously.
in compliance with good
electrical practice all wires
directly connected to a
battery should be correctly
fused. The applicable fuse
must be fitted close to the
battery side of the cable.

Solar input. There is no limit to
the solar panel array combined
wattage, however, the BBS unit
can only process up to 350W.
However, in milder climates
larger cells can be used as the
mean average - because in non
sunny climates panels shall not
produce full power.
Max 31V DC. Max harvest 350W

BBS1230 - New to 2020
battery maintainer
The battery maintainer is a unique BB Solar feature. It
allows the back feed of current from surplus output battery
current back to the starter battery. The current rate is
somewhere between ~0.3A-1A depending on the voltage
differential. Basically, if the output battery is full and the
starter battery is very empty the current flow shall be on the
higher end and vice versa. The maintainer only operates
when there is charging on the output battery (i.e. when the
solar power is charging your domestic battery or an
independent battery charger) it does NOT deplete your
house batteries! The mode is on as default and can be
turned off by pressing the SELECT button down for 35
flashes and letting go.
